What is MVP in Software Development?

MVP in Software Development

A Minimum Viable Product (MVP) is a popular concept and methodology used in software development. An MVP is the basic version of a product that requires minimal effort by integrating core features that solve a specific problem. How Agile Methodology Enhance the Speed and Efficiency of MVP Development?

Agile Methodology Enhance the Process of MVP Development

Agile methodology enhances the process of MVP development and helps to empower you to build a better quality product within a timeline of three to five months. In the agile framework, you break down the entire MVP development into manageable phases to ease continuous collaboration and improvement.
